It may share the same plot and title, but this souped-up remake of the 1972 Charles Bronson/Jan-Michael Vincent thriller The Mechanic is really just another excuse for action star Jason Statham to shoot guns and kick butt, albeit one that director Simon West (Con Air) shoots and edits with energetic efficiency.

If not for the gonzo energy coursing through its vulgar veins, there would be nothing whatsoever to recommend about Crank 2, an otherwise appalling piece of amped-up action junk that’s as racist, morally repugnant, and degrading to women as its predecessor.
